Diamondbacks place Zac Gallen on 15-day injured list

Zac Gallen left the game in the first inning of Thursday’s loss to the Mets with a right hamstring strain. The Diamondbacks have placed Gallen on the 15-day injured list and called up right-hander Slade Cecconi from Triple-A Reno.

After the game, Gallen described the injury as “mild” and comparable to the right hamstring strain he suffered in 2021. That year, he spent two weeks on the injured list. John Gambadoro just reported that the Diamondbacks do not have the results of his MRI just yet, so they don’t know the severity.

The injury is a further blow to the Diamondbacks rotation, which already is missing Merrill Kelly and Eduardo Rodríguez. The three pitchers were expected to anchor the top of the starting rotation, but will all be out for at least the next two weeks, if not further. Young right-hander Brandon Pfaadt has stepped up this season, picking up right where he left off in the postseason, pitching to a 4.16 ERA/3.23 FIP in 11 starts. The decision to sign Jordan Montgomery is also looking shrewd at this point in the season, as the left-hander has given the Diamondbacks what they’ve needed in seven of their eight starts and is starting to round into form.

Cecconi will likely be asked to eat up innings out of the bullpen, a night after the bullpen was stretched to cover eight innings in an emergency situation. His last start with Reno was on Sunday, giving him four days’ rest entering this game, so he should be available to cover a lot of innings in the event of a short start by Montgomery. He’ll likely provide support for the bullpen while the team decides between Tommy Henry and Cristian Mena to start on Tuesday.
